1. 观察网络行为异常
当DNS被劫持时,访问常规网站可能出现异常跳转或显示非预期内容。例如:访问知名电商平台时突然跳转到陌生页面,或网页加载时频繁弹出广告窗口。这类异常行为通常是DNS解析结果被篡改的直接表现。
2. 使用命令行工具检测
通过系统自带的命令行工具可快速验证DNS解析结果:
- Windows系统打开cmd,输入
nslookup 域名
- Linux/Mac系统使用终端执行
dig 域名
对比返回的IP地址与官方公布的服务器地址是否一致,若存在差异则可能遭遇劫持。
3. 借助在线检测工具
第三方DNS检测平台可提供更全面的分析:
- 腾讯云DNSPod劫持检测工具
- Boce在线DNS查询服务
这些工具能同时返回多个地区DNS解析结果,便于识别区域性劫持行为。
4. 检查本地DNS配置
需排查两个关键位置:
- 路由器管理界面中的DNS服务器地址
- 操作系统Hosts文件(Windows路径:C:\Windows\System32\drivers\etc\hosts)
若发现指向未知DNS服务器或被添加异常解析记录,应立即清除并重置。
5. 部署专业防护方案
长期防护建议采用以下措施:
- 启用DNSSEC协议保障解析过程安全
- 使用加密DNS服务(DoH/DoT)
- 部署网络防火墙监控异常DNS请求
企业用户可考虑配置智能DNS解析系统实现自动异常拦截。
通过行为观察、工具检测、配置审查的三层验证机制,可有效识别DNS劫持风险。建议普通用户至少每季度执行一次基础检测,企业网络应建立自动化监控体系,同时选择可信的公共DNS服务(如8.8.8.8或1.1.1.1)以降低风险。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/478431.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。